Tripoli, Peloponnese vs Khoram Abad Climate & Distance Between

Iran flag
  • The distance between Tripoli, Peloponnese, Greece and Khoram Abad, Iran is approximately 2,380 km or 1,479 mi.
  • To reach Tripoli, Peloponnese in this distance one would set out from Khoram Abad bearing 288.4° or WNW and follow the great circles arc to approach Tripoli, Peloponnese bearing 273.2° or W .
  • Both have a Mediterranean hot climate (Csa).
  • Tripoli, Peloponnese is in or near the cool temperate moist forest biome whereas Khoram Abad is in or near the warm temperate thorn steppe biome.
  • The annual average temperature is 3.5 °C (6.3°F) cooler.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 6.4 °C (11.5°F) less in Tripoli, Peloponnese. The continentality subtype is semicontinental as opposed to subcontinental.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 297.9 mm (11.7 in) more which is equivalent to 297.9 l/m² (7.31 US gal/ft²) or 2,979,000 l/ha (318,475 US gal/ac) more. About 1 4/7 as much.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 4.1° lower in Tripoli, Peloponnese than in Khoram Abad.
  • Relative humidity levels are 16.5% higher.
  • The mean dew point temperature is 2°C (3.7°F) higher.
